- Title
High Irradiance Blue Light Affects Cortical Microtubules in the Green Alga Mougeotia scalarisi1.
- Authors
Al-Rawass, Bashir; Grolig, Franz; Wagner, Gottfried
- Abstract
High irradiance blue light (HIBL), but not red light, diminished anti-tubulin indirect immunofluorescence of cortical microtubules in the green alga Mougeotia. Quantitation of MT-specific immunofluorescence by digital image analysis revealed taxol to counteract the HIBL-elicited decrease in immunolabelling. Taxol caused no significant increase of immunofluorescence in red light.
